                1. 5191                                        NORTH ALLINGTON                                             (East Side)
Nos 98, 100 and 100B SY 4693 2/325
II                      GV 2. Probably C18.  Hammerdressed stone.  Pitched slate roof.  Coped gable ends. Modern stacks.  2 storeys.  3 ranges of easements (No 102's modern).  Nos 98 and 100 have 6-panel doors.  No 102 has a planked door.
Nos 98 to 124 (even) form a group.
